Data Science and AI Group – Connecting the Dots: The Future of Data Science and AI

The Data Science and AI Group will host “Connecting the Dots: The Future of Data Science and AI” on 18 May, in Copenhagen, Denmark, just before the Philea Forum 2026.
As AI reshapes how organisations work, the sector must grapple with how to use it responsibly and ensure it supports meaningful impact.
Ahead of the community’s first Philea Forum session, this event is for members of the community to discuss relevant topics relating to responsible AI usage, data quality issues, measuring impact, governance and current trends in AI, and plan the future activities of the community. The event will help to set the stage for a new era for the community since its formalisation earlier in 2026.
The event will take place at the Pioneer Centre for Artificial Intelligence, initiated by the Danish Ministry of Higher Education and Science to support world-class artificial intelligence research focusing on societal challenges, people and design.
